在当前区块链技术迅猛发展的时代,数字货币的使用已经成为一种趋势。作为最流行的以太坊数字钱包之一,MetaMask拥有广泛的用户基础。然而,许多用户在使用MetaMask时,可能会遇到“MetaMask不支持深度连接”的问题。这不仅影响用户体验,也可能导致资金和资产的安全隐患。因此,本文将详细解析MetaMask不支持深度连接的原因、可能带来的影响,及其解决方案,并回答与这一话题相关的五个常见问题。

什么是MetaMask以及其功能

MetaMask 是一个加密货币钱包,可以让用户方便地管理以太坊及其代币。它不仅支持ERC-20和ERC-721等多种代币的存储和交易,还能与Web3应用程序进行深度集成,允许用户通过去中心化应用(DApps)进行交易、互动及其他操作。

MetaMask 的主要功能包括:

  • 安全的数字资产存储
  • 与去中心化交易所的交易
  • DApps的接入和互动
  • 加密签名和交易管理

MetaMask不支持深度连接的原因

深度连接(Deep Link)是一种用户在移动设备或桌面环境下快速访问特定应用程序内容或功能的方式。MetaMask 之所以不支持深度连接,主要由以下几个方面原因造成:

1. 安全性考虑

MetaMask 强调了用户资产的安全性。在进行深度连接时,若没有严格的安全机制,可能会让用户的敏感信息和资产面临风险,例如数据泄露或被恶意攻击者获取。

2. 兼容性问题

当前市场上存在多种加密钱包和协议。并且,一些基于不同网络和标准的DApps可能会与MetaMask产生兼容性冲突。这种种原因使得MetaMask在支持深度连接方面变得更加复杂。

3. 浏览器限制

一些主流浏览器(如Chrome、Firefox等)对于深度链接的处理方式存在限制。这使得MetaMask在嵌入深度连接功能时受到局限。

4. 用户体验

虽然深度链接看似提升了用户体验,但在MetaMask的使用中,复杂的引导步骤和过多的权限请求,可能导致用户体验下降。MetaMask希望尽量让用户操作保持简单和一致性。

5. 开发进程的阶段性

MetaMask仍在积极进行功能更新和版本迭代,深度连接的技术尚未完全成熟。这意味着,用户在未来可能会在版本更新中看到令人期待的功能,但目前仍未实现。

可能产生的影响

MetaMask不支持深度连接的问题,给用户和开发者都带来了一定的影响,具体包括:

1. 用户体验下降

用户在使用基于MetaMask的钱包功能时,无法通过深度连接快速简便地访问应用程序,可能需要更多的步骤来进行操作,这影响了整体的流畅度和便捷性。

2. DApps开发的局限性

开发者在创建和设计DApps时,无法使用深度链接将其应用嵌入MetaMask中,限制了他们的创造力和业务扩展模式。

3. 资金安全风险

缺乏深度连接意味着用户可能需要在浏览器和不同的应用之间频繁切换,这会让他们面临更多的安全风险,如钓鱼网站等潜在威胁。

4. 市场竞争压力

其他钱包如Trust Wallet等支持深度连接,这增加了MetaMask面临的市场竞争压力,用户可能会转向顾客体验更好的产品。

5. 社群反应

社区用户可能对MetaMask的这一局限性表示不满,影响MetaMask在区块链社区中的声誉。用户反馈的改进意见也需要在开发周期中得到重视。

MetaMask不支持深度连接的解决方案

虽然MetaMask当前不支持深度连接,但用户仍然可以通过其他方式尽量提高使用体验。以下是一些可能的解决方案:

1. 使用桥接服务

用户可以利用其他服务或工具,进行资产的直接转移而非依靠深度链接。例如,可以使用各种区块链桥服务,在不同的网络间交换资产。

2. 采用第三方DApps

选择其他支持与MetaMask兼容的DApps进行操作,尽量避免需要深度连接的场景,降低使用的复杂度。

3. 保持MetaMask更新

定期更新至MetaMask的最新版本,确保获得最新的功能和安全修复,适应更好的使用体验。

4. 加入MetaMask社群

加入相关社区与支持论坛,可以获得最新的技巧和发现,一起交流使用心得,甚至可以获得开发团队的反馈和交流。

5. 提交反馈给开发团队

向MetaMask团队反馈关于深度连接的需求与用户体验,可以促使其在后续更新中考虑相关功能的支持。

可能相关的问题

1. MetaMask的安全性如何保障?

在使用MetaMask时,用户的安全性是一个非常重要的话题。MetaMask通过多层加密技术和私钥管理确保用户数字资产的安全。

首先,MetaMask使用了HD钱包(Hierarchical Deterministic Wallet)结构,用户的私钥是从一个主种子(Seed Phrase)生成的,每次交易都在本地进行签名,这大大降低了私钥被在线窃取的风险。

其次,MetaMask会定期进行安全审计。如果发现安全漏洞,团队会及时推出更新以解决这些问题。同时,用户也被鼓励定期更新软件版本,以避免安全隐患。

最后,MetaMask允许用户设置复杂的密码保护,甚至提供指纹解锁功能来增加安全性。此外,用户还可以选择使用硬件钱包与MetaMask结合,以获得更高的安全保障。

2. 如何在MetaMask中添加自定义代币?

在MetaMask中添加自定义代币是相对简单的操作,但对于初学者来说可能会有些疑惑。以下是详细的操作步骤:

首先,打开MetaMask,确保你的网络选择是主以太坊网络,或其他需要添加代币的网络。在页面的主界面上,你会看到“资产”标签,点击之后可以查看当前持有的所有币种。

然后,在页面的底部找到“添加代币”按钮,点击后进入代币添加页面。你有两个选项,分别是“搜索代币”或“自定义代币”。如果你知道代币的合约地址,可以直接选择“自定义代币”并填写相关信息。

接下来,输入相关的合约地址,MetaMask会自动识别代币会名称和符号,确认无误后点击“下一步”。最后确认,并点击“添加代币”即可。注意在添加不知名代币时,确保合约地址的正确性,避免资产损失。

3. 为什么有时MetaMask无法连接到DApps?

MetaMask无法连接到DApps的原因可能有很多,首先需要检查的是网络连接。若网络不稳定或者故障,则MetaMask可能无法畅通无阻地与DApps通信。

其次,DApps本身的技术问题可能也是原因之一,例如该DApp正在维护、升级或者出现了错误。建议用户可以尝试联系DApp的客服或开发者,查看是否存在系统故障。

另外,在MetaMask中,确保你选择了正确的网络。例如,确保当前在使用以太坊主网络,而不是测试网络,或其他区块链;此外,需要确保你的MetaMask已经成功解锁,且有足够的资金用于交易。

此外,清除浏览器缓存、重启浏览器或更换浏览器也有助于解决一些偶发性的问题。确保MetaMask及其相关组件最新版,从而获得最佳体验。

4. 如何修复MetaMask的常见问题?

常见问题包括无法发送或接收资金、无法连接网络等,以下是一些常用的修复方法:

首先,对于无法发送或接收的问题,用户应检查其网络连接,保证网络畅通;确认MetaMask是否未处于维护状态。

其次,可以尝试清除浏览器缓存或者重启浏览器,这通常可以解决许多临时性的问题,如果问题仍然存在,可以尝试将MetaMask重置,同时不丢失用户资产。

如果以上方法未能解决问题,建议卸载并重新安装MetaMask,确保所有设置清除后再进行干净重装。

Total...

5. MetaMask的使用费用及手续费如何计算?

MetaMask的使用费用主要由两部分组成:交易手续费和兑换手续费。交易手续费取决于网络的拥堵程度,一般会根据用户选择的“快速”、“中”、“慢”等模式而有所差异。

之所以有这些费用,是由于区块链上执行交易工作的矿工需要得到激励。用户可以根据实际的网络状况与交易时间的需求来选择合适的费用。同时,对于不同的代币,其手续费计算方法也可能存在差异,应注意快速查阅相关信息。

而兑换手续费则由用户所选择的交换方式(如基于DDEX、Uniswap等协议)决定,通常在交易时会显示在确认页面上,用户可根据个人需求进行调整。

总之,理解这些费用的计算方法可以帮助用户在使用MetaMask时进行合理的资金规划。

虽然MetaMask由于不支持深度连接而有一些局限性,但其功能和便利性依然很高。希望本文的介绍能为大家提供有价值的信息和帮助!